On average, a Construction Manager Senior in New York earns around $121951 per year. This breaks down to an hourly rate of roughly $58.63, based on regular full-time work hours. Factoring in experience and employer, the hourly wage can range from $58.1 to as high as $82.58. Beginners may start at the entry-level end of the range, while experienced individuals or those with specialized training often earn higher salaries.
Wages can differ depending on the field, location within the state, and the type of sector—public or private. Jobs in growing industries or those based in cities typically offer higher pay.
